Yomiuri: Govt may OK direct Tokyo-Osaka maglev line
The transport ministry is likely to adopt a direct route for the maglev train line that Central Japan Railway Co. will build between Tokyo and Osaka because of its cost-effectiveness. The route would pass through a tunnel bored through a mountain in the Southern Japanese Alps...JR Tokai hopes to open the new maglev train line between Tokyo's Shinagawa Station and Nagoya in 2027, and the maglev line between Tokyo and Osaka in 2045. The firm expects the direct route to connect Tokyo and Nagoya in 40 minutes, shortening the travel time by about one hour as Shinkansen trains now cover the distance in about 100 minutes. The focal point of the subcommittee's discussions will now center on whether JR Tokai will be able to bear the financial burden for such a long-term project...more...
